BRISTOL, CONNECTICUT (TICKER) —Brad Ausmus' "retirement" did not last long. The Los Angeles Dodgers on Wednesday agreed to terms on a one-year, $1 million contract with the former Houston Astros' catcher, according to a report on ESPN.com. Ausmus, 39, announced after the 2008 campaign that he was retiring from the Astros, but would play for a small number of teams - with the Dodgers being among those that he would consider. Renowned for his ability to handle pitchers, Ausmus will serve as the backup to All-Star Russell Martin on Los Angeles. Ausmus is a .251 career hitter with 79 homers and 596 RBI. The 17-year veteran spent the past eight seasons with the Astros. http://0rz.tw/ALjMp -- ※ 發信站: 批踢踢實業坊(ptt.cc) ◆ From: 218.171.144.53
